I bought a '99 from the original owner with 84K on the clock. He had never changed the IMS bearing.
Clutch was going away so I changed the IMS and RMS while they had it unbuttoned.
The IMS bearing was actually in great condition. The seals were good and the bearing spun smoothly.
I can tell you I do feel much better Knowing I have a new, redesigned LN bearing in it.
